Installation Instructions

Before moving on to installing the nightlies, here is the acknowledgment that this is not a final version, a ROM is continuously updated and will find bugs in the way, and not only incomplete features. Do not come here have come because they were already warned. If you do not want to try and be subject to defects, wait for a STABLE version.
Make backup of your phone before installing the ROM by clockwork recovery, ROM Manager or by any other means that you will be preferred.
Software Required:

    
* Mobile with Android 2.1 Official with ROOT
    
* ROM Manager from Google Market
    
* ROM - (choose your version at the top page)
    
* Goggle Apps MDPI -
gapps-mdpi-20101228-signed.zip

Note: The installation of CyanogenMod through these steps need ROOT on your mobile phone. If you do not know what it is, should probably give up here and look into the issue.
Installing the Recovery and ROM

   
1. Install ROM Manager through the market.
   
2. ROM in Manager, select "Flash ClockworkMod Recovery."
   
3. Choose "Commtiva Z71 (Boston and more).
   
4. Backup is still unrealized.
   
5. Copy the ROM to the memory card.
   
6. In ROM Manager choose "Install from sdcard ROM" and choose the rom you want.
Optional

   
1. To install Google Apps, return to the ROM Manager.
   
2. Select the. Zip of Google Apps you want.

It is necessary to wipe the mobile phone only for those coming from other ROMs, including the possible partitions APP2SD, since the android 2.2 have already built a similar system. To upgrade from versions of CyanogenMod do not need to wipe, unless problems arise with one of the builds.
Note: The first boot after installing the ROM takes a bit longer, so it's normal to be a minute or more in the main logo.


Troubleshooting
There have been some users who by reason still unknown who have problems installing the ROM via the ROM Manager. There is a way "manual" to install the ROM, but use only as a last resort. The requisites remain the same with the addition of the sdk. For those who want to try this alternative, here goes:

Software Required:

    
* Android SDK - developer.android.com / sdk / index.html
    
ClockworkMod Recovery v2.5.1.3 * Z71 - koush.tandtgaming.com/recoveries/recover...work-2.5.1.3-z71.img
    
* ROM -
(choose your version at the top page)
    * Goggle Apps MDPI - gapps-mdpi-20101228-signed.zip

1) Installation Recovery:

   
1. Unzip the SDK at the root of disk C:
   
2. Place the recovery in c: \ android-sdk-windows \ tools
   
3. Connect the mobile device at fastboot (red + volume down + power)
   
4. Open a command prompt (cmd) and type "cd c: \ android-sdk-windows \ tools \"
   
5. Write "fastboot flash recovery recovery-clockwork-2.5.1.3-z71.img"
   
6. Wait and reboot typing "reboot fastboot"
 


2) Installing the ROM:

   
1. Copy the ROM and Google Apps for SD.
   
2. Connect the mobile phone into recovery (Camara + volume up + power)
   
3. Back up the system, select "backup and restore" "" backup "
   
4. After the backup is done, return to the home menu and choose "install from zip sdcard"
   
5. Select "choose from sdcard zip" file and choose the ROM and expect to complete the installation after confirmation.
   
6. Select "choose from sdcard zip" file and choose the Google Apps and expect to complete the installation after confirmation.
   
7. Back to the home menu and to wipe the phone by selecting "Wipe data / factory reset." This is only required the first time you install MC. On subsequent updates, do not wipe.
   
8. Reset the phone to "reboot system now"
